What would you expect to happen to a plant as temperature and precipatiom increases? Write your claim and evidence!!
Anon25 [30]

Answer:

Both have great effect on plant when increases from a certain limit.

Explanation:

When the temperature falls in the optimum range it has a good effect on plants growth because the rate of photosynthesis is maximum. Precipitation also has a great effect because it provides water that is necessary for the plants. If the temperature increases from a certain limit, it burns plant body and decreases photosynthesis whereas if precipitation increases it causes flood condition which kills the plant due to removal from the soil.

What type of nosocomial infection is likely to arise from intravenous catheterization?
mrs_skeptik [129]

Answer:

The correct answer is c. Bacteremia

Explanation:

Nosocomial infection is a hospital-acquired infection. Intravenous catheterization is majorly used in hospitals for therapeutic purposes like drug administration, blood sampling, etc.  

These catheters are one of the major causes of nosocomial bacteremia in patients. Bacteremia is the condition in which bacteria is present in the blood.

So these catheter can be contaminated with bacteria which came from a patient and when they are used in another patient without proper sterilization they can transfer these bacteria to other patients blood which then cause nosocomial bacteremia.
